Prepared for sales leads of Pellagrin Foods. The proposed expansion into the Eastmoor corridor shows favourable demand signals, with distribution costs offset by the new Marwick depot. Break-even is projected within seven quarters, assuming modest shelf placement for the Goldenreed range. Risks include logistics capacity and one entrenched regional competitor. Sales leads should treat regional pricing as provisional until launch. The confirmed launch quarter and investment envelope are noted below.

internal memo for kajep-tawip: The renewal with Holaelix Group closes at $10 million a year, 5 percent below the last contract. Project Wenael slips by two quarters because of the tooling delay.

GiftGrace, our donation-receipt mailer, deduplicates on a transaction hash computed before currency normalization. If a payment processor retries a webhook with a different normalized amount, the hash changes and a second receipt goes out. Reviewers should confirm any change to the normalization step preserves hash stability, and that the dedupe window stays at 48 hours. A regression here directly affects donor trust. To report suspected duplicate-receipt behavior, write to the mailer maintainers.

escalation mailbox, yahif-kahop: norax.aldion.quenath@ordinhq.example

## 3.2.0 — Renamed archive credential setting

The Coldbarrow archiver previously read its bucket credential from ARCHIVE_KEY, a name that collided with the unrelated retention-policy key introduced in 3.1. It is now GLACIERLOOM_ARCHIVE_SECRET. The old name is ignored as of this release — no fallback, by design, to avoid silent misconfiguration. Migration: open your .env, delete the old entry, and add the renamed secret on the following line.

secret setting of fawig-tawip: RELAY_SECRET3=e04

To: Executive Team
Subject: Merrow Street lease

Finance update: renegotiation with landlord Calverack Estates concluded yesterday. New terms: 12% rent reduction, five-year term, break clause at year three. Fit-out contribution secured for the Merrow Street floors. Annual savings roughly offset the planned Northgate expansion costs. Signed heads of terms circulating for review this week. The strategic context is summarised in the note that follows.

confidential, yafof-tawef: The finance team signed off on a budget of $34.3 million for Project Zorox. The renewal with Aldethax Freight closes at $12.7 million a year, 10 percent below the last contract.